---
page_source: https://juspay.io/sea/docs/express-checkout-sdk-global/react-native/base-sdk-integration/1-list-payment-methods
page_title: 4.1 List Payment Methods 
---


# Displaying Payment Options




### Get Payment Methods Substep


This operation gives the details of all eligible payment methods enabled for the merchant via Juspay. Any payment option not shown as part of this operation, must not be sent to Juspay for processing.



## Sample Code Snippets:
### Sample Request:

#### Get Payment Methods Code Snippet:

```get payment methods
{
    "requestId": "eee6f65e-23dc-42e1-ad7c-ec3cddd64ac9",
    "service": "in.juspay.hyperapi",
    "payload": {
        "action": "getPaymentMethods"
    }
}
```

### Sample Response:

#### Get Payment Methods:
```plaintext
{
    "requestId": "eee6f65e-23dc-42e1-ad7c-ec3cddd64ac9",
    "service": "in.juspay.hyperapi",
    "payload": {
        "paymentMethods": [
            {
                "paymentMethodType": "CARD",
                "paymentMethod": "VISA",
                "description": "Visa"
            },
            {
                "paymentMethodType": "CARD",
                "paymentMethod": "MASTER",
                "description": "Master Card"
            },
            {
                "paymentMethodType": "WALLET",
                "paymentMethod": "OVO",
                "description": "Ovo"
            }
        ]
    },
    "error": false,
    "errorCode": "",
    "errorMessage": ""
}
```

